I  have  completed a new rug and this I would have to say is the jazziest one. I am quite happy with the way the fringe turned out - it just makes me smile. We will post the instuctions up for free if anyone would like to give it a try. I used Lion Brand, Wool Ease, only 5 skeins to complete whole rug and that is including fringe. The complete size is 20″x40″.

  3. Pat Says:

    Hi, this rug was knit on the 28″ small gauge board with the standard 1/2″ spacer to keep the knit tighter. It makes a tougher knit for a rug. If it’s too tight, you may like to do it with the more open spacing or on the heavy duty boards. Pat
